Cincinnati Financial Corporation $CINF Shares Sold by BKM Wealth Management LLC

BKM Wealth Management LLC decreased its position in shares of Cincinnati Financial Corporation (NASDAQ:CINFFree Report) by 12.1% during the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 1,800 shares of the insurance provider’s stock after selling 248 shares during the quarter. BKM Wealth Management LLC’s holdings in Cincinnati Financial were worth $268,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

About Cincinnati Financial

(Free Report)

Cincinnati Financial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, provides property casualty insurance products in the United States. It operates through five segments: Commercial Lines Insurance, Personal Lines Insurance, Excess and Surplus Lines Insurance, Life Insurance, and Investments. The Commercial Lines Insurance segment offers coverage for commercial casualty, commercial property, commercial auto, and workers' compensation.
